The Drip Drop Galaxy is a galaxy in Super Mario Galaxy. The player must feed a Hungry Luma 600 Star Bits to unlock the galaxy. It is essentially a large planet made almost entirely of water, with a small sandy core and two small floating islands. Sitting on the core of this galaxy, on the bottom of the sea, are some boulders. There is a sunken airship resembling the ones guarding King Kaliente, as well as a sunken Starshroom and a volcanic vent. The planet is inhabited by thirteen penguins, three Gringills, and various fish, including some Spiny Cheep-Cheeps that are located inside treasure chests. Torpedo Teds are also shot from various areas underwater.

The Drip Drop Galaxy is the only galaxy not accessed from inside a dome that unlocks another galaxy upon the completion of a mission, being the Bonefin Galaxy.

Layout[edit]

Mario in the Drip Drop Galaxy
Mario on the planet.

The planet is made mostly of water with the exception of a sand core and two islands. Three Gringills patrol the waters and keep the penguins from catching any fish. On the sandy core, there is a sunken airship, as well as a sunken Starshroom. This planet somewhat resembles the inaccessible water planets in the Good Egg Galaxy.

Mission[edit]

This galaxy consists of only the following mission.

Name Image Description
Giant Eel Outbreak Mario chasing an eel in the Drip Drop Galaxy This mission's objective is to defeat the large Gringills.
